Transaction 2ac206cbefa6482999eeec393ed1d02500095b79bd25cadfd19374372053e185

13 Input
2 Outputs
  • 2ac206cbefa6482999eeec393ed1d02500095b79bd25cadfd19374372053e185:0
  • value  272676904
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 2ac206cbefa6482999eeec393ed1d02500095b79bd25cadfd19374372053e185:1
  • value  993960
    address  3E2b4TpyxCywpUEUtFdKncDrVLNjVTFVvY